A four-hour police standoff at an apartment in downtown Burlington ended peacefully when the man who barricaded himself inside surrendered. Liam Dillon was having the time of his life at the Burton ...
A four-hour police standoff at an apartment in downtown Burlington ended peacefully when the man who barricaded himself inside surrendered.